INSTALLATION INSTRUCTIONS
=========================
In order to make online distribution more efficient, the Zip
file does not contain the larger runtime files which are common
to all Visual Basic 4.0 programs. The files you need to have
are:

		 MFC40.DLL 924,432 bytes
		 VB40032.DLL 722,192 bytes
		 MSVCRT40.DLL 326,656 bytes
		 MSVCRT20.DLL 253,952 bytes (Win95_02.cab)

You may already have some of these files so please check you
Windows system folder first if you do not know. In particular,
the files beginning with "M" are not strictly for Visual Basic 
(VB) so they are likely to be already installed. For example, 
MSVCRT20.DLL is in Win95_02.cab of the Windows 95 CD-ROM so it is 
a good assumption that you do not need this file. VB40032.DLL is 
strictly for Visual Basic 4.0. So if you know that you have a VB 
4.0 program already running then there is no need to get this dll.
If you are installing over version 1.0 bug fix #5 or below first 
uninstall this version so as to remove the executable and help 
file which have been renamed. VB40032.DLL can be obtained as 
vb40032.zip at http://www.coast.net/SimTel/win95/dll.html. All of 
the files can be obtained from a number of places on the 
Internet. I have found three different places on the Internet 
where the files can be downloaded:

		 ftp://ftp.sn.no/user/balchen/vb/runtimes/vb4/
		 http://home.sn.no/~balchen/vb/runtimes/vb4_run.htm
		 http://www.greyware.com/greyware/software/vbrun.htp

After installing these files install the program by running the 
setup.exe program. See the Help file for registration information 
and the disclaimer.

PROGRAM DESCRIPTION
===================
This unregistered copy is freely distributable shareware. It can 
list only 1000 files at a time while the registered copy is 
unlimited. Otherwise it is not crippled in anyway. After 30 uses 
you are expected to either remove the program from your computer 
or obtain the register version. Please see the Help file for 
registration instructions and license information.

This application is for Windows 95 only and requires a 256-color 
display or higher. The optional playing of multimedia files 
requires a sound card if the file contains auditory data. At 
least 16 Mb or more of RAM and a Pentium CPU are recommended. 
Another important note is that this application is meant to run 
continuously in the background. That is, this program should not 
be used to change the wallpaper once and quit.

Backdrop Manager allows the user to easily manage and use bmp, 
jpg, pcx, png, tga, and wmf files as wallpaper in wallpaper mode 
or as a backdrop in full-screen mode. Gif and tif should be added
to the list of file types in future versions. One can easily 
switch between these modes, modify the time interval between
picture changes, and instantly invoke or turn off your screen 
saver. When in wallpaper mode, the minimized program is available
as an icon on the taskbar or in the tray area of the taskbar. 
Commands are accessed by clicking the right mouse button on the 
tray icon. The present wallpaper can be cleared by clicking the 
left mouse button on tray icon and then restored by a second click. 
In addition when the program is minimized a popup menu can be 
invoked anywhere the mouse cursor is by pressing a user-defined 
keyboard shortcut. When in full-screen mode commands are accessed 
via a popup menu invoked by clicking the right mouse button or 
pressing M. Picture information is displayed by clicking the left 
mouse button on the screen. In addition some often-used commands 
can be accessed via your keyboard.
